1. False Ceiling Options & Cost Factors

False ceiling installation costs are determined by the material and layout complexity:

  • Gypsum Board Ceilings: Built using lightweight gypsum sheets screwed to metal frames. Easy to install, costs range between ₹90 and ₹110 per sq. ft.
  • POP (Plaster of Paris) Ceilings: Applied by hand over mesh screens. Recommended for custom curved shapes, POP ceilings cost between ₹115 and ₹140 per sq. ft.
  • Wooden Rafter Ceilings: Uses laminate-finished ply wood or pine wood rafters to add warmth to living and dining zones. Costs range between ₹200 and ₹300 per sq. ft.

2. Core Quality Guidelines

To prevent false ceilings from cracking or sagging over time, keep these standards in mind:

  • Rust-Resistant Metal Framework: Insist on galvanized GI steel sections for framing channels. In humid coastal environments like Navi Mumbai, standard iron framing channels can rust, causing ceilings to sag.
  • Joint Reinforcement Mesh: Joint overlaps between gypsum boards should be taped using fiberglass mesh tape and finished with joint compound. Skipping this step can lead to structural hairline cracks along board borders within a year.
  • Wiring Conduit Pipes: Run electrical wire looms inside flexible PVC conduit pipes inside the ceiling cavity to ensure safety and allow for easy wire replacements.
